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
156893137 3353837 778559 7304 96652477443
836280 53904547079 15351334335
836280 53904547079 15351334335
591853932 384 5622484 729285 99119
All about undefined
Interested in learning more?
836280 53904547079 15351334335
591853932 384 5622484 729285 99119
See more
34858817553 4656177 59992
4299 392 03
See more
18257095 17117019
46 965537 8491927719 51365 42069
See more